What affects the price

When you need electrical work, several variables influence the final bill. The primary factors include the complexity of the task, the accessibility of your home’s wiring, and the specific materials required to meet current safety codes. Older homes often need more labor to bring systems up to standard compared to newer builds. Emergency requests or weekend appointments can also shift the total. Do electricians do HVAC in Memphis?

In Memphis, electricians typically focus on electrical systems, while HVAC technicians handle heating, ventilation, and air conditioning. If your HVAC system has an electrical component that needs repair, an electrician might be involved. For the primary function of your HVAC, however, you'll usually need a specialized HVAC contractor. What exactly is an electrician?

An electrician is a skilled tradesperson who installs, maintains, and repairs electrical systems in buildings and infrastructure. They ensure power is delivered safely and efficiently throughout Memphis. From troubleshooting faulty wiring to installing new lighting, electricians are essential for both residential and commercial properties. Their expertise is critical for safety.
